Hi guys, hows it going. Just have a few questions regarding the mighty silvertop 20v.
What kind of oil should I be using? The engine has done something along the lines of 100,000 km or more. I was thinking a thicker oil should be better?
What kind of fuel consumption are you guys getting? Seems like mine is 10L/100km. Idles abit high too, around the 1000-1100 region.
Also wanted to clean the throttles with nulon carby/throttle cleaner. Is this just unbolt plenum, spray throttle bodies, clean up gunk, bolt back up plenum and start car?

Don't clean the t/b's with carby cleaner. Take the trumpets off and clean them with a rag.

Yeah opened her up, saw the trumpets and thought wtf? Why are they there? Will taking them off allow for better performance? I was thinking it was so all four have equal airflow and reduce naughty things going in them.
Looked good, the throttle bodies and butterflies. Found a decent amount of oil though, on the base of the intake plenum and on/in the trumpets.

dont remove them, they are there for a reason, the engine will run like poo without them.. u can go for a replacement trumpet with a bell mouth for slighlty better flow, but the plenum will most likely need to be modified in a silvertop.
